This release note provides information about the latest release of OS MasterMap (OSMM) Topography Layer, released to customers on 03 February 2025.

OSMM Topography Layer product count

The following table contains product counts for this release of OSMM Topography Layer data. The dates shown are extraction dates, not release dates.

Discrepancies

In this release 8 errors were detected, of which, 2 have existed since the previous refresh. These are all considered to be minor errors and there are no major errors present.

We aim to have all errors resolved prior to the next release as part of ongoing quality improvements.

Land cover refinement changes

The land cover specification for rural geographies has been refined. The Mountain and Moorland refinement was completed in 2022.

The rural geography updates began capture in May 2022. The initial updates fed through to the July 2022 release of OSMM Topography Layer, with the multi class land cover polygons completed in December 2022. The single class land cover polygons will continue to feed through to product from April 2023.

The following two tables articulate this specification refinement:

Old land cover specification

Geographic Area
Minimum Area Size for Land Cover
Minimum Width

Urban

0.1hectares (ha) (1 000m²)

5m

Rural

0.1hectares (ha) (1 000m²)

10m

Mountain and moorland

1.0hectares (ha) (10 000m²)

10m

New land cover specification

Geographic Area
Minimum Area Size for Land Cover
Minimum Width

Urban

0.1hectares (ha) (1 000m²)

5m

Rural

0.1hectares (ha) (1 000m²)

5m*

Mountain and moorland

0.1hectares (ha) (1 000m²)*

5m*

The asterisk symbol (*) shows which criteria have been refined.

The land cover specification refinement means that the rural land cover data within OSMM Topography Layer will become more granular, producing a more detailed view made up of smaller more numerous polygons. This provides users with more accurate data that meets each individual’s specific requirements. These changes are purely refinements and do not change the data attribution.
